币安交易所的api如何接入交易

发布时间:2026-02-08 01:21:10

在数字货币市场,币安(Binance)作为一个全球知名的加密货币交易所,提供了丰富的API接口服务,允许用户和开发者通过这些接口与交易所进行数据交互和自动化交易。本文将详细介绍如何接入币安交易所的API并实现交易操作。

首先,访问币安官网(https://www.binance.com/zh/),找到API服务部分,选择“WebSocket API”、“Rest API”或“FAPI”(全功能API)进行注册。注册过程中需要填写邮箱地址和设置密码,并按照指示通过邮件完成验证。

1. 创建API密钥:在注册成功后,用户账户会生成一个默认的API密钥(Api Key)和一个签名密钥(Secret Key),这两个密钥是访问币安API时必需的安全凭证。为了使用API进行交易,你需要为每个交易对或服务类型创建一个新的API密钥。

2. 安全设置:在创建API密钥之前,用户需要在“Trade API”页面中设置风险控制参数,包括单笔交易的限额、最小下单量等,以防止滥用账户资源。这些设置可以确保用户的交易行为符合交易所的安全标准和法律法规。

3. 获取API接口URL:通过币安的官方文档(https://www.binance.com/cn/docs)可以查找到各个API的具体调用URL。例如,对于Rest API,可以在“Api docs”页面中找到对应的请求方法、参数、返回数据格式等信息。

4. 发送交易请求:使用HTTP POST请求方式或WebSocket连接方式来发起交易。用户需要将必要的API密钥和签名附加在请求头部,确保交易的合法性和安全性。对于Rest API,可以使用标准的HTTPS库进行接口调用;而WebSocket API则适用于实时数据同步场景。

5. 处理响应:发送完交易请求后,交易所会返回相应的结果状态码和消息。用户需要根据返回的错误码和提示信息来判断交易是否成功。正确的交易响应通常包括交易订单号、数量等信息。

6. 监听订单更新:为了实时了解订单的状态和成交情况,可以使用币安提供的WebSocket API。通过订阅特定的市场数据流(例如“BTCUSDT@bookTicker”),可以接收到实时的市场价格变动和订单簿信息。

7. 注意风险控制:在使用API进行交易时,用户必须严格遵守交易所的安全规则,定期检查账户资产情况,避免因过度借贷导致的清算风险。同时,要确保自己的系统稳定性和安全性,防止恶意攻击和数据泄露。

总之,币安提供的API接口为加密货币市场参与者提供了高效、便捷的交易操作方式。通过正确接入和使用这些接口,用户可以实现自动化交易策略的执行,提高交易效率和盈利能力。然而,在使用过程中必须时刻注意账户安全和个人信息保护,确保合法合规地进行数字货币交易活动。

推荐阅读

🔥 推荐平台